Remchi weather in December

In December, Remchi sees average daytime highs of 17°C and overnight lows near 7°C, with 42 mm of precipitation across 7 wet days and about 9.7 hours of daylight. It is the 10th-warmest and 6th-wettest month of the year here.

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 17°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 49% of the time in December, and the air most often feels dry.

Daylight stretches from about 9 h 48 min at the start of December to 9 h 42 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, December is Remchi's 9th-clearest and 4th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Remchi's year-round climate.

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 17°C through the month.

A typical December day in Remchi reaches about 17°C in the afternoon and slips back to 7°C overnight — a 10°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 13°C and 20°C. Set against its neighbours, December runs about 3°C cooler than November and about 1°C warmer than January.

Sea temperature near Remchi in December

The nearest coast averages about 17°C in December — the other half of the beach question. The full-year curve and swim-comfort zones are below.

The sea at the nearest coast (about 35 km away) is warmest in August at about 25°C and coldest in February near 15°C.

It's comfortable for a long swim from Jun 7 to Nov 2 — about 4.9 months when the water holds above 20°C.

UV index in Remchi in December

LowModerateHighVery highExtreme

Clear-sky midday UV in December peaks around 2. The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.

Under clear skies, the midday UV index in Remchi peaks around July 20 at about 9 (very high)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near December 19 at about 2 (moderate).

The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— in 10 months of the year.

Location & terrain

Where is Remchi?

Remchi sits at 35.1°N, 1.4°W, 209 m above sea level, in Algeria. The nearest listed city is Hennaya, 14 km away.

Topography around Remchi

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Remchi.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Remchi has signific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 252 m around an average of 181 m above sea level; within 16 km, large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 640 m; within 80 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 1,823 m.

The land around Remchi is covered by cropland (37%) and grassland (29%) within 3 km, cropland (46%) and grassland (42%) within 16 km, and cropland (34%), grassland (26%) and water (22%) within 80 km.
